The difference in how suffering is addressed for pets versus humans largely stems from legal, ethical, and societal frameworks. In many places, euthanasia for pets is viewed as an act of compassion to alleviate suffering when quality of life is irreversibly compromised. In contrast, human euthanasia remains a complex and controversial issue, influenced by moral beliefs, legal constraints, and the sanctity of life debates, which often complicate the acceptance of assisted dying for humans. As such, the framework surrounding these practices reflects broader societal values and ethical considerations.
